> Have you actually installed Windows codecs in /usr/lib/win32 ?

Yes - mplayer was working fine for me, using the codecs in that directory.

Turns out that for some reason I was getting an overlay, but it wasn't
hardware accelerated, so aviplay was crashing.

I took out the hw check in the YUVRenderer constructor (in
lib/aviplay/renderer.cpp), and aviplay works fine, except that the video
isn't at maximum size when I switch to fullscreen w/ the f key.

I haven't looked into why I can't get a hw accelerated overlay - I have a
GeForce card, and xdpyinfo shows that I have the XVideo extension (SDL
1.2.0-1, XFree86 4.0.1-1, NVIDIA_GLX-0.9-6).
